.Common-module-scss-module__TFLTaq__card{background-color:#fff;border:1px solid #e2e8f0;border-radius:.75rem;flex-direction:column;display:flex;box-shadow:0 1px 2px #0000000d}.Common-module-scss-module__TFLTaq__cardHeader{border-bottom:1px solid #f1f5f9;padding:1rem 1.5rem}.Common-module-scss-module__TFLTaq__cardTitle{color:#1e293b;font-weight:600}.Common-module-scss-module__TFLTaq__cardBody{flex:1;padding:1.5rem}.Common-module-scss-module__TFLTaq__inputWrapper{margin-bottom:1rem}.Common-module-scss-module__TFLTaq__inputLabel{color:#334155;margin-bottom:.25rem;font-size:.875rem;font-weight:500;display:block}.Common-module-scss-module__TFLTaq__input{border:1px solid #cbd5e1;border-radius:.5rem;width:100%;padding:.5rem .75rem;font-size:.875rem;transition:all .15s}.Common-module-scss-module__TFLTaq__input:focus{border-color:#64748b;outline:none;box-shadow:0 0 0 2px #64748b}.Common-module-scss-module__TFLTaq__suggestions{flex-wrap:wrap;gap:.5rem;margin-top:.5rem;display:flex}.Common-module-scss-module__TFLTaq__suggestionBtn{color:#475569;cursor:pointer;background-color:#f1f5f9;border:1px solid #e2e8f0;border-radius:9999px;padding:.25rem .5rem;font-size:.75rem;transition:background-color .15s}.Common-module-scss-module__TFLTaq__suggestionBtn:hover{background-color:#e2e8f0}.Common-module-scss-module__TFLTaq__helperText{color:#64748b;margin-top:.25rem;font-size:.75rem}.Common-module-scss-module__TFLTaq__textareaWrapper{flex-direction:column;height:100%;margin-bottom:1rem;display:flex}.Common-module-scss-module__TFLTaq__textarea{resize:none;border:1px solid #cbd5e1;border-radius:.5rem;flex:1;width:100%;padding:.5rem .75rem;font-size:.875rem;transition:all .15s}.Common-module-scss-module__TFLTaq__textarea:focus{border-color:#64748b;outline:none;box-shadow:0 0 0 2px #64748b}.Common-module-scss-module__TFLTaq__button{cursor:pointer;border:none;border-radius:.5rem;justify-content:center;align-items:center;gap:.5rem;padding:.5rem 1rem;font-size:.875rem;font-weight:500;transition:background-color .15s,color .15s;display:flex}.Common-module-scss-module__TFLTaq__buttonPrimary{color:#fff;background-color:#0f172a}.Common-module-scss-module__TFLTaq__buttonPrimary:hover{background-color:#1e293b}.Common-module-scss-module__TFLTaq__buttonSecondary{color:#1e293b;background-color:#e2e8f0}.Common-module-scss-module__TFLTaq__buttonSecondary:hover{background-color:#cbd5e1}.Common-module-scss-module__TFLTaq__buttonOutline{color:#334155;background-color:#0000;border:1px solid #cbd5e1}.Common-module-scss-module__TFLTaq__buttonOutline:hover{background-color:#f8fafc}.Common-module-scss-module__TFLTaq__buttonGhost{color:#475569;background-color:#0000}.Common-module-scss-module__TFLTaq__buttonGhost:hover{background-color:#f1f5f9}.Common-module-scss-module__TFLTaq__buttonDanger{color:#dc2626;background-color:#fef2f2;border:1px solid #fecaca}.Common-module-scss-module__TFLTaq__buttonDanger:hover{background-color:#fee2e2}.Common-module-scss-module__TFLTaq__wordCounter{border:1px solid;border-radius:9999px;align-items:center;gap:.5rem;padding:.375rem .75rem;font-size:.75rem;font-weight:500;display:flex}.Common-module-scss-module__TFLTaq__wordCounterDefault{color:#dc2626;background-color:#fef2f2;border-color:#fecaca}.Common-module-scss-module__TFLTaq__wordCounterIdeal{color:#047857;background-color:#d1fae5;border-color:#a7f3d0}.Common-module-scss-module__TFLTaq__wordCounterAbove{color:#b45309;background-color:#fef3c7;border-color:#fde68a}.Common-module-scss-module__TFLTaq__wordCounterDot{opacity:.5;background-color:currentColor;border-radius:9999px;width:.25rem;height:.25rem}.Common-module-scss-module__TFLTaq__feedbackList{margin-top:1rem}.Common-module-scss-module__TFLTaq__feedbackList>*+*{margin-top:.75rem}.Common-module-scss-module__TFLTaq__feedbackItem{border:1px solid;border-radius:.5rem;align-items:flex-start;gap:.75rem;padding:.75rem;font-size:.875rem;display:flex}.Common-module-scss-module__TFLTaq__feedbackItemPassed{color:#166534;background-color:#f0fdf4;border-color:#dcfce7}.Common-module-scss-module__TFLTaq__feedbackItemFailed{background-color:#fff;border-color:#e2e8f0}.Common-module-scss-module__TFLTaq__feedbackIcon{flex-shrink:0;margin-top:.125rem}.Common-module-scss-module__TFLTaq__feedbackContent{flex:1}.Common-module-scss-module__TFLTaq__feedbackBadge{text-transform:uppercase;border-radius:.25rem;margin-bottom:.25rem;margin-right:.5rem;padding:.125rem .375rem;font-size:.625rem;font-weight:700;display:inline-block}.Common-module-scss-module__TFLTaq__feedbackBadgeBlocker{color:#dc2626;background-color:#fef2f2;border:1px solid #fee2e2}.Common-module-scss-module__TFLTaq__feedbackBadgeImportant{color:#d97706;background-color:#fffbeb;border:1px solid #fef3c7}.Common-module-scss-module__TFLTaq__feedbackBadgePolish{color:#2563eb;background-color:#eff6ff;border:1px solid #dbeafe}.Common-module-scss-module__TFLTaq__feedbackMessagePassed{opacity:.75;text-decoration:line-through}
.Pages-module-scss-module__u7zFFq__dashboardContainer>*+*{margin-top:2rem}.Pages-module-scss-module__u7zFFq__dashboardHeader h2{color:#0f172a;font-size:1.5rem;font-weight:700}.Pages-module-scss-module__u7zFFq__dashboardHeader p{color:#64748b}.Pages-module-scss-module__u7zFFq__dashboardCards{grid-template-columns:1fr;gap:1.5rem;display:grid}@media (min-width:768px){.Pages-module-scss-module__u7zFFq__dashboardCards{grid-template-columns:repeat(2,1fr)}}.Pages-module-scss-module__u7zFFq__taskCard{text-align:center;background-color:#fff;border:1px solid #e2e8f0;border-radius:.75rem;flex-direction:column;align-items:center;padding:2rem;transition:border-color .15s;display:flex;box-shadow:0 1px 2px #0000000d}.Pages-module-scss-module__u7zFFq__taskCard:hover{border-color:#cbd5e1}.Pages-module-scss-module__u7zFFq__taskCard:hover .Pages-module-scss-module__u7zFFq__taskCardIcon{transform:scale(1.1)}.Pages-module-scss-module__u7zFFq__taskCardIcon{border-radius:1rem;justify-content:center;align-items:center;width:4rem;height:4rem;margin-bottom:1rem;transition:transform .15s;display:flex}.Pages-module-scss-module__u7zFFq__taskCardIconBlue{color:#2563eb;background-color:#eff6ff}.Pages-module-scss-module__u7zFFq__taskCardIconPurple{color:#9333ea;background-color:#faf5ff}.Pages-module-scss-module__u7zFFq__taskCardTitle{color:#0f172a;margin-bottom:.5rem;font-size:1.25rem;font-weight:700}.Pages-module-scss-module__u7zFFq__taskCardDescription{color:#64748b;margin-bottom:1.5rem;font-size:.875rem}.Pages-module-scss-module__u7zFFq__taskCardButton{justify-content:center;width:100%}.Pages-module-scss-module__u7zFFq__sessionStatsContainer{width:100%}@media (min-width:768px){.Pages-module-scss-module__u7zFFq__sessionStatsContainer{width:66.6667%;margin-left:auto;margin-right:auto}}.Pages-module-scss-module__u7zFFq__sessionStatsContent{flex-direction:column;justify-content:space-between;align-items:center;gap:1.5rem;display:flex}@media (min-width:768px){.Pages-module-scss-module__u7zFFq__sessionStatsContent{flex-direction:row}}.Pages-module-scss-module__u7zFFq__sessionStatsInfo{align-items:center;gap:1rem;display:flex}.Pages-module-scss-module__u7zFFq__sessionStatsIcon{background-color:#f1f5f9;border-radius:.5rem;padding:.75rem}.Pages-module-scss-module__u7zFFq__sessionStatsLabel{color:#64748b;font-size:.875rem}.Pages-module-scss-module__u7zFFq__sessionStatsValue{color:#0f172a;font-weight:600}.Pages-module-scss-module__u7zFFq__sessionStatsWords{text-align:center}@media (min-width:768px){.Pages-module-scss-module__u7zFFq__sessionStatsWords{text-align:left}}.Pages-module-scss-module__u7zFFq__sessionStatsWordsLabel{color:#64748b;font-size:.875rem}.Pages-module-scss-module__u7zFFq__sessionStatsWordsValue{color:#0f172a;font-size:1.5rem;font-weight:700}.Pages-module-scss-module__u7zFFq__sessionStatsDate{text-align:center}@media (min-width:768px){.Pages-module-scss-module__u7zFFq__sessionStatsDate{text-align:right}}.Pages-module-scss-module__u7zFFq__sessionStatsDateValue{color:#94a3b8;font-size:.75rem}.Pages-module-scss-module__u7zFFq__sessionStatsBadge{border-radius:.25rem;padding:.25rem .5rem;font-size:.75rem;font-weight:500}.Pages-module-scss-module__u7zFFq__sessionStatsBadgeIdeal{color:#15803d;background-color:#dcfce7}.Pages-module-scss-module__u7zFFq__sessionStatsBadgeOutside{color:#b45309;background-color:#fef3c7}.Pages-module-scss-module__u7zFFq__sessionStatsEmpty{text-align:center;color:#94a3b8;padding:1.5rem 0}.Pages-module-scss-module__u7zFFq__sessionStatsEmpty p+p{margin-top:.25rem;font-size:.75rem}.Pages-module-scss-module__u7zFFq__taskContainer{flex-direction:column;height:100%;display:flex}.Pages-module-scss-module__u7zFFq__taskHeader{justify-content:space-between;align-items:center;margin-bottom:1.5rem;display:flex}.Pages-module-scss-module__u7zFFq__taskTitle h2{color:#0f172a;font-size:1.5rem;font-weight:700}.Pages-module-scss-module__u7zFFq__taskTitle p{color:#64748b;font-size:.875rem}.Pages-module-scss-module__u7zFFq__taskActions{gap:.5rem;display:flex}.Pages-module-scss-module__u7zFFq__taskDeleteBtn{color:#ef4444}.Pages-module-scss-module__u7zFFq__taskDeleteBtn:hover{color:#dc2626;background-color:#fef2f2}.Pages-module-scss-module__u7zFFq__taskGrid{flex:1;grid-template-columns:1fr;gap:1.5rem;min-height:0;display:grid}@media (min-width:1024px){.Pages-module-scss-module__u7zFFq__taskGrid{grid-template-columns:repeat(3,1fr)}}.Pages-module-scss-module__u7zFFq__taskColumn{padding-bottom:2.5rem;padding-right:.5rem;overflow-y:auto}.Pages-module-scss-module__u7zFFq__taskColumn>*+*{margin-top:1.5rem}.Pages-module-scss-module__u7zFFq__taskColumnFlex{flex-direction:column;gap:1rem;padding-bottom:2.5rem;padding-right:.5rem;display:flex;overflow-y:auto}.Pages-module-scss-module__u7zFFq__writingCard{flex-direction:column;flex:1;min-height:500px;display:flex}.Pages-module-scss-module__u7zFFq__writingHeader{border-bottom:1px solid #f1f5f9;justify-content:space-between;align-items:center;margin-bottom:1rem;padding-bottom:.75rem;display:flex}.Pages-module-scss-module__u7zFFq__writingTitle{color:#1e293b;font-weight:600}.Pages-module-scss-module__u7zFFq__writingTextarea{resize:none;color:#1e293b;border:none;outline:none;flex:1;width:100%;padding:.5rem;font-family:ui-monospace,SFMono-Regular,Menlo,Monaco,Consolas,Liberation Mono,Courier New,monospace;font-size:.875rem;line-height:1.625}.Pages-module-scss-module__u7zFFq__writingActions{border-top:1px solid #f1f5f9;gap:.75rem;margin-top:1rem;padding-top:1rem;display:flex}.Pages-module-scss-module__u7zFFq__formGrid{grid-template-columns:repeat(2,1fr);gap:1rem;margin-bottom:1rem;display:grid}.Pages-module-scss-module__u7zFFq__formSelect{border:1px solid #cbd5e1;border-radius:.5rem;width:100%;padding:.5rem .75rem;font-size:.875rem}.Pages-module-scss-module__u7zFFq__questionsContainer>*+*{margin-top:.5rem}.Pages-module-scss-module__u7zFFq__questionsLabel{color:#334155;font-size:.875rem;font-weight:500;display:block}.Pages-module-scss-module__u7zFFq__questionInput{border:1px solid #cbd5e1;border-radius:.5rem;width:100%;padding:.5rem .75rem;font-size:.875rem}.Pages-module-scss-module__u7zFFq__bodyStructure{margin-bottom:1rem}.Pages-module-scss-module__u7zFFq__bodyStructure span{color:#334155;margin-bottom:.5rem;font-size:.875rem;font-weight:500;display:block}.Pages-module-scss-module__u7zFFq__bodyStructureTags{gap:.5rem;display:flex}.Pages-module-scss-module__u7zFFq__bodyStructureTag{color:#475569;background-color:#f1f5f9;border:1px solid #e2e8f0;border-radius:.25rem;padding:.25rem .5rem;font-size:.75rem}.Pages-module-scss-module__u7zFFq__positionBox{background-color:#f8fafc;border:1px solid #e2e8f0;border-radius:.5rem;margin-bottom:1rem;padding:1rem}.Pages-module-scss-module__u7zFFq__positionLabel{color:#334155;margin-bottom:.5rem;font-size:.875rem;font-weight:500;display:block}.Pages-module-scss-module__u7zFFq__positionButtons{gap:.5rem;margin-bottom:.75rem;display:flex}.Pages-module-scss-module__u7zFFq__positionButton{cursor:pointer;border:1px solid #0000;border-radius:.25rem;flex:1;padding:.5rem;font-size:.875rem;font-weight:500;transition:background-color .15s,color .15s}.Pages-module-scss-module__u7zFFq__positionButtonInactive{color:#475569;background-color:#fff;border-color:#e2e8f0}.Pages-module-scss-module__u7zFFq__positionButtonActive{color:#fff;background-color:#0f172a}.Pages-module-scss-module__u7zFFq__argumentsHeader{justify-content:space-between;align-items:center;display:flex}.Pages-module-scss-module__u7zFFq__argumentsTitle{color:#334155;font-size:.875rem;font-weight:700}.Pages-module-scss-module__u7zFFq__argumentsActions{gap:.25rem;display:flex}.Pages-module-scss-module__u7zFFq__argumentsButton{color:#475569;cursor:pointer;background:0 0;border:none;border-radius:.25rem;padding:.25rem}.Pages-module-scss-module__u7zFFq__argumentsButton:hover{background-color:#f1f5f9}.Pages-module-scss-module__u7zFFq__argumentsButton:disabled{opacity:.3;cursor:not-allowed}.Pages-module-scss-module__u7zFFq__argumentBlock{background-color:#f8fafc;border:1px solid #e2e8f0;border-radius:.5rem;padding:.75rem}.Pages-module-scss-module__u7zFFq__argumentNumber{color:#64748b;text-transform:uppercase;margin-bottom:.5rem;font-size:.75rem;font-weight:700}.Pages-module-scss-module__u7zFFq__conclusionNote{color:#1e40af;background-color:#eff6ff;border:1px solid #dbeafe;border-radius:.25rem;margin-top:1rem;padding:.75rem;font-size:.75rem}.Pages-module-scss-module__u7zFFq__conclusionNote span{font-weight:700}.Pages-module-scss-module__u7zFFq__libraryContainer>*+*{margin-top:1.5rem}.Pages-module-scss-module__u7zFFq__libraryHeader h2{color:#0f172a;font-size:1.5rem;font-weight:700}.Pages-module-scss-module__u7zFFq__libraryHeader p{color:#64748b}.Pages-module-scss-module__u7zFFq__libraryGrid{grid-template-columns:1fr;gap:1.5rem;display:grid}@media (min-width:768px){.Pages-module-scss-module__u7zFFq__libraryGrid{grid-template-columns:repeat(2,1fr)}}@media (min-width:1024px){.Pages-module-scss-module__u7zFFq__libraryGrid{grid-template-columns:repeat(3,1fr)}}.Pages-module-scss-module__u7zFFq__sectionList>*+*{margin-top:.5rem}.Pages-module-scss-module__u7zFFq__sectionItem{color:#475569;border-bottom:1px solid #f1f5f9;padding-bottom:.5rem;font-size:.875rem}.Pages-module-scss-module__u7zFFq__sectionItem:last-child{border-bottom:none;padding-bottom:0}.Pages-module-scss-module__u7zFFq__settingsContainer{max-width:42rem;margin-left:auto;margin-right:auto}.Pages-module-scss-module__u7zFFq__settingsContainer>*+*{margin-top:1.5rem}.Pages-module-scss-module__u7zFFq__settingsTitle{color:#0f172a;font-size:1.5rem;font-weight:700}.Pages-module-scss-module__u7zFFq__settingsSection>*+*{margin-top:1.5rem}.Pages-module-scss-module__u7zFFq__settingsRow{justify-content:space-between;align-items:center;display:flex}.Pages-module-scss-module__u7zFFq__settingsRowContent h4{color:#0f172a;font-size:.875rem;font-weight:500}.Pages-module-scss-module__u7zFFq__settingsRowContent p{color:#64748b;font-size:.75rem}.Pages-module-scss-module__u7zFFq__settingsSelect{background-color:#f8fafc;border:1px solid #cbd5e1;border-radius:.5rem;padding:.5rem;font-size:.875rem}.Pages-module-scss-module__u7zFFq__settingsDivider{border-top:1px solid #f1f5f9;padding-top:1.5rem}.Pages-module-scss-module__u7zFFq__settingsSlider{accent-color:#0f172a;width:100%}.Pages-module-scss-module__u7zFFq__settingsSliderLabels{color:#94a3b8;justify-content:space-between;margin-top:.25rem;font-size:.75rem;display:flex}.Pages-module-scss-module__u7zFFq__settingsModeButtons{background-color:#f1f5f9;border-radius:.5rem;padding:.25rem;display:flex}.Pages-module-scss-module__u7zFFq__settingsModeButton{cursor:pointer;border:none;border-radius:.25rem;padding:.25rem .75rem;font-size:.75rem;font-weight:500}.Pages-module-scss-module__u7zFFq__settingsModeButtonActive{color:#0f172a;background-color:#fff;box-shadow:0 1px 2px #0000000d}.Pages-module-scss-module__u7zFFq__settingsModeButtonInactive{color:#94a3b8;cursor:not-allowed;background:0 0}.Pages-module-scss-module__u7zFFq__settingsDataSection>*+*{margin-top:1rem}.Pages-module-scss-module__u7zFFq__settingsDataDescription{color:#475569;font-size:.875rem}
